How Swiss Standard German Changes Keyword Research

Why ss instead of the Eszett changes which query you compete for, plus the Helvetisms that sit on high-intent commercial terms in Switzerland.

A Swiss searcher looking for a quotation types Offerte. A German searcher types Angebot. Both words mean the same thing, both are correct German, and only one of them is the term your Swiss prospect actually enters into Google. That single substitution, repeated across a few hundred commercial terms, is the difference between a keyword plan built for Switzerland and a keyword plan imported from Germany with the phone number changed.

Switzerland has four national languages, a written German standard that differs from Germany's, and a spoken German that has no standardised written form at all. Google holds 83.51% of Swiss search across all devices as of July 2026, followed by Bing at 9.3%, Yahoo at 2%, DuckDuckGo at 1.97%, Yandex at 1.75% and Ecosia at 1.15%, so the platform question is settled. The language question is not, and it is where most foreign entries into this market lose their money.

Two federal surveys, two different pictures

The Federal Statistical Office measures language use twice. Once for the language spoken at home, once for the language used at work. Practitioners quote the first and plan against the second, which is backwards for anyone selling to businesses.

From the Structural Survey covering 2024, published in March 2026, the home picture for residents aged 15 and over runs: Swiss German 54.7%, French 22.9%, Standard High German 11.8%, Italian 8.3%, English 7.0%, Portuguese 3.7%, Albanian 3.4%, Spanish 3.0%, Romansh 0.5%. The workplace picture reorders things: Swiss German 60.8%, Standard High German 35.6%, French 27.6%, English 23.6%, Italian 8.0%, Romansh 0.3%.

Those totals exceed 100%, and that is not an error. Since 2010 respondents have been able to name more than one main language, so the figures describe overlapping populations rather than exclusive slices. Anyone who presents them as a pie chart has already misread them.

Read the workplace column again. English sits at 23.6%, ahead of Italian, and it is concentrated in exactly the places where enterprise demand concentrates: Zürich, Zug, Geneva. For a business-to-business seller that is not a curiosity. It is a reason to treat English as a genuine commercial locale in Switzerland rather than as a fallback, and it is part of why Google shipped AI Overviews here in four languages including English while Germany and Austria received two.

Swiss German is spoken, Swiss Standard German is written

This is the fact that everything else in this article depends on, and it is routinely misunderstood.

Swiss German is a group of Alemannic dialects used in everyday speech across German-speaking Switzerland. It has no standardised written form. There is no agreed orthography, no dictionary of record, no version taught as correct writing. When a Swiss company publishes a website, a contract, a press release or a product page, it writes in Swiss Standard German, which is a codified national variety of Standard German with its own accepted vocabulary, spelling conventions and institutional terminology.

So the language people speak and the language they type are not the same language. That gap creates a specific failure mode for keyword research: a researcher listens to how Swiss customers talk, transliterates that into search terms, and produces queries nobody enters. The correct input is not spoken dialect. It is the written variety that Swiss people actually use in a search box, which is Swiss Standard German with Swiss vocabulary.

The second consequence is subtler and it shows up later in this series. Because Swiss websites publish in a variety that is close to Germany-German, retrieval systems can treat Swiss and German material as one language pool. That pool is dominated by a web roughly ten times the size of Switzerland's. We deal with that problem separately. For now, note that it starts here, in the absence of a written dialect standard.

The Eszett is a keyword problem, not a styling preference

Swiss Standard German does not use ß. Ever. The character is replaced by ss in every position, without exception, in official texts, in newspapers, in commercial writing and in the way Swiss people type.

The commercial consequence is direct. A Swiss user searching for a street types Strasse. A German user types Straße. These are different strings. If your page targets one and your audience types the other, you are competing in the wrong query. Multiply that across Straße, groß, Maß, Grüße, Schließfach, Preisnachlaß and every compound built on them, and a Germany-market keyword set stops matching Swiss demand in a way that no amount of content quality repairs.

The orthographic difference is not the only one. A corpus study from the University of Zürich, published in June 2018, compared one million sentences of Swiss Standard German against one million sentences of Germany-German using data-driven methods. It found measurable differences across vocabulary, morphosyntax and syntax, including a shorter average sentence length on the Swiss side, 14.82 words against 15.85. That is a research finding about written registers, not a style rule, and it supports a practical point: the two varieties differ enough to be measured by machine, which means they differ enough to matter to a search engine.

Helvetisms that sit on money terms

Not every Swiss word matters for search. Plenty of Helvetisms are conversational, regional or fading, and chasing all of them wastes time. The ones worth mapping are the ones attached to a transaction, a service category or an institution, because those are the terms a buyer types when they have intent.

The table below covers the substitutions we treat as primary rather than as synonyms. Primary means the Swiss form is the head term in the keyword map and the German form is at best a secondary variant, not the other way round.

Swiss form Germany-German form Why it matters commercially
OfferteAngebotSits directly on quotation-request intent, the highest-value query class in most B2B categories
SpitalKrankenhausInstitutional term used in Swiss healthcare naming, addresses and public communication
NatelHandyLong-established Swiss term for a mobile phone, still used in retail and telecoms contexts
VeloFahrradCategory head term for an entire retail and mobility vertical, including service and rental queries
parkierenparkenVerb form that appears in local and facility queries, and in signage a user may be reading
BilletFahrkarte, TicketTransport and events booking language, borrowed from French and used across German-speaking Switzerland
CoiffeurFrisörService category name in local search, another French borrowing that stayed
StrasseStraßeAppears in every address, every local query and every structured-data address field on the site

Two of those entries are French borrowings that settled into German-speaking Switzerland, which tells you something about how the language regions actually interact. They are not sealed off from each other. Vocabulary crosses the Röstigraben in both directions, and a keyword map that treats the three regions as three separate countries will miss those crossings.

One caution on sourcing. Some published Helvetism lists are longer than the ones we work from, and several of the additional entries appeared in only one of our four research passes without a named reference. We left those out. A term that cannot be corroborated is a term we would be guessing about, and guessing about vocabulary is how a foreign agency reveals itself.

Romandie is not France, and Ticino is not Italy

French-speaking Switzerland has its own conventions, and the numerals are the clearest signal. Swiss French uses septante for seventy and nonante for ninety, where France uses soixante-dix and quatre-vingt-dix. Huitante for eighty appears in parts of Romandie, notably Vaud, though usage is not uniform across cantons. Anyone writing prices, quantities, dates or measurements into French-language commercial content is making a choice here whether they know it or not.

Number formatting differs too. Swiss usage commonly employs the apostrophe as a thousands separator, so a figure appears as 1'000'000 rather than 1.000.000 or 1,000,000. That looks cosmetic until you consider where numbers live on a commercial site: prices, specification tables, structured data, comparison pages. Getting it wrong signals foreign production on exactly the pages where a buyer is evaluating you.

Italian-speaking Switzerland is smaller, at roughly 8% of the home-language population, and it is the region most often dropped from multilingual plans on the argument that the volume is not worth it. Sometimes that is the correct commercial call. It should be made against your own revenue distribution, though, not against national population share, and it should be made explicitly rather than by omission.

Here is the part that is rarely stated. No published dataset splits Swiss search or SEO spend by language region. We looked in four independent research passes and found nothing usable. So any agency that tells you German-speaking Switzerland represents a specific percentage of Swiss search demand is producing a number from population statistics and presenting it as demand data. Population share is a planning proxy. It is not a measurement of commercial search volume, and treating it as one produces confident allocations built on nothing.

Romansh, and the discipline of not filling a gap

Romansh is a national language with roughly 0.5% of the resident population, primary-speaker counts in the low tens of thousands, and a long-term downward trend. Federal content appears in Rumantsch Grischun, the standardised written form introduced to serve administrative needs, while several regional idioms remain in living use. Google Translate added Romansh support in 2022.

No credible dataset measures commercial Romansh query volume. That is the honest answer, and there is a specific trap in how it gets reported. Absence of data is not the same as zero searches. An agency that converts one into the other is making a claim it cannot support, in the direction that happens to be convenient.

The fragmentation compounds the measurement problem. Multiple idioms plus a standardised written variety means the same concept can be expressed several ways, so exact-query tooling scatters what little volume exists across variants that each look like noise. For commercial work in Graubünden we recommend German-language targeting and treat Romansh as a public-service, cultural or mandate-driven decision. If a client has a reason to publish in Romansh, that reason is legitimate. It is just not a volume argument, and it should not be sold as one.

Order of operations

Research First, Translate Second, Never the Reverse

Most Swiss multilingual failures come from doing step four before step one.

1

Establish demand inside each locale, separately

Run discovery with Swiss country settings and Swiss orthography for de-CH, then independently for fr-CH and it-CH. Add an English set where the workplace-language data supports it, which in Zürich, Zug and Geneva it usually does.

2

Map Helvetisms as head terms

Offerte, Spital, Natel, Velo, parkieren and their neighbours become primary targets. The Germany-German equivalents drop to secondary variants, and only where there is evidence Swiss users also use them.

3

Normalise orthography and formatting across the set

ss throughout, apostrophe thousands separators in Swiss contexts, Swiss French numerals where regionally appropriate, CHF as the currency in every commercial expression.

4

Only now decide what gets translated

Translation is for content, not for demand discovery. A term that has no volume in Italian does not acquire volume by being translated from a German page that ranks.

5

Allocate on your revenue, not on population share

No published dataset splits Swiss SEO spend or search demand by language region. Population percentages are a proxy and should be labelled as one. Your own revenue distribution and service coverage are real data.

What four research passes could not find

We ran this market through four independent research passes and cross-checked every quantitative claim against a named primary source. Four things came back empty, and they are worth listing because the gaps get filled with invented numbers otherwise.

There is no measured ranking penalty for publishing Germany-market German to Swiss audiences. There is no published split of Swiss SEO or search spend by language region. There is no credible commercial query-volume figure for Romansh. And there is no Swiss figure for how often AI Overviews appear in results, which we address separately since it belongs to a different measurement problem.

One additional note on sourcing discipline. Across those four passes we found a rate card attributed to a named Swiss consultant with a figure carrying two decimal places and a confidence marker of verified, which no other pass reproduced and which two other passes contradicted with a different number from the same consultant. We excluded it. False precision is a specific tell, and a figure that appears in exactly one place with more decimal points than the underlying evidence supports is usually a figure that was constructed rather than found.

A working sequence, and the part that is actually hard

The technical steps are not complicated. Set country and language correctly in your research tooling. Build separate query sets per locale. Treat Swiss vocabulary as primary. Normalise orthography before content production, not after. Allocate effort by revenue rather than by population.

The hard part is organisational. Producing four locales natively costs more than translating one, and the cost lands before the results do, which makes it the first thing cut when a budget tightens. The usual compromise is to produce German properly and derive French and Italian from it, and that compromise is defensible if it is made openly, with the client understanding that two of their four locales are running on adapted rather than native content. What is not defensible is presenting derived content as native production. Swiss buyers can tell, and the pages that matter most are exactly the ones where they are paying closest attention.

Frequently Asked Questions


Is Swiss Standard German just German with ss instead of ß?

No. The orthographic rule is the most visible marker, not the substance. Swiss Standard German is a codified national variety with its own accepted vocabulary, institutional terminology and conventions. A University of Zürich corpus study published in June 2018 compared one million Swiss sentences against one million Germany-German sentences and found measurable differences across vocabulary, morphosyntax and syntax, including a shorter average sentence length on the Swiss side at 14.82 words against 15.85. Practically, the differences that matter commercially are vocabulary substitutions on transaction and institution terms, such as Offerte for Angebot and Spital for Krankenhaus, alongside the ß rule.


Should we target Swiss German dialect keywords?

No, because there is nothing stable to target. Swiss German has no standardised written form, so there is no agreed orthography for it and no consistent way users would type it. Swiss people speak dialect and write Swiss Standard German, which is what appears in a search box. The failure mode to avoid is listening to how Swiss customers talk, transliterating that, and producing query strings nobody enters. Research the written variety with Swiss vocabulary, and treat spoken dialect as audience insight rather than as keyword input.


How many language versions does a Swiss site need?

It depends on your revenue distribution, not on the national language split. Business-to-business sellers commonly run German, French and English, adding Italian for full consumer reach in Ticino. The federal figures give a planning proxy: at home, Swiss German 54.7%, French 22.9%, Standard High German 11.8%, Italian 8.3%, English 7.0%; at work, Swiss German 60.8%, Standard High German 35.6%, French 27.6%, English 23.6%, Italian 8.0%. Note that totals exceed 100% because respondents may name more than one main language. No published dataset splits Swiss search spend by language region, so allocation should follow your own revenue and service coverage rather than population percentages.


Can we reuse our German site content for Switzerland?

You can, and it will underperform in ways that are hard to diagnose later. The keyword strings differ because of the ß rule, the commercial vocabulary differs on high-intent terms, the demand curve is imported from a market roughly ten times larger, legal and tax references point at the wrong jurisdiction, and the number formatting reads as foreign. No published study quantifies the ranking penalty, and we will not invent one. What is verifiable is that you are competing for query strings your audience does not type, which is a targeting failure rather than a quality failure.


Does Swiss French differ from French in France?

Yes, in ways that appear on exactly the pages where buyers evaluate you. The numerals are the clearest case: Swiss French uses septante for seventy and nonante for ninety, against soixante-dix and quatre-vingt-dix in France, with huitante for eighty in parts of Romandie including Vaud, though usage is not uniform across cantons. Number formatting also commonly uses the apostrophe as a thousands separator, giving 1'000'000. Prices, specification tables and comparison pages are where these conventions live, so getting them wrong signals foreign production at the point of highest scrutiny.


Is there search volume in Romansh?

No credible dataset measures it, and that absence should not be reported as zero. Romansh accounts for roughly 0.5% of residents, with primary-speaker counts in the low tens of thousands and a declining trend. Federal content appears in Rumantsch Grischun while several regional idioms remain in use, which fragments any exact-query measurement across variants. Google Translate added Romansh in 2022. For commercial work in Graubünden we recommend German-language targeting and treat Romansh as a public-service, cultural or mandate-driven decision rather than a volume-driven one.


Which search engines matter in Switzerland?

Google, decisively, and the rest are rounding at present. Statcounter Global Stats put Switzerland at Google 83.51% across all devices in July 2026, followed by Bing 9.3%, Yahoo 2%, DuckDuckGo 1.97%, Yandex 1.75% and Ecosia 1.15%. Bing's share is worth watching given its integration into Microsoft products used widely in Swiss enterprises, but it does not currently change where effort goes. The platform question in Switzerland is settled. The language question is the one that determines outcomes.


Is English worth targeting in Switzerland?

For business-to-business categories, frequently yes. English is used at work by 23.6% of the working population according to the Federal Statistical Office Structural Survey covering 2024, placing it ahead of Italian in the workplace column and concentrating it in Zürich, Zug and Geneva where enterprise demand sits. Google also shipped AI Overviews in Switzerland with English as one of four supported languages, while Germany and Austria received two. That combination makes an English locale a genuine commercial decision here rather than a fallback for pages nobody wanted to translate.
